Check Out Coastal Rocks & Waves Made in Houdini

Yuki Ito shared a new stunning work.

3D Artist Yuki Ito, renowned for impressive water simulations, shared a new setup featuring a close-up of coastal rock formations and ocean waves.

The artwork impressed the audience and inspired viewers to ask the artist about the technical details of the setup. Yuki Ito explained that they included a wetmap in the scene to simulate moisture on the rocks, though the effect turned out more subtle than expected, as the rough rock surface, strong color variation, and soft overcast lighting made the wet effect harder to notice. The artist also used an underwater volume was also used to enhance the scene's depth and atmosphere.

Additionally, Yuki Ito unveiled a breakdown of the workflow, walking through its key stages: mesh, foam, color work, and lighting, all leading to the final render. Take a look:
